We’re working with a specialist school in Bradford that supports pupils with profound and multiple learning difficulties (PMLD) and complex medical or physical needs. They’re looking for a compassionate, resilient SEND Teaching Assistant to join their team full-time.

This is a hands-on role where you’ll make a real difference every single day. No two days are the same, and that’s exactly what makes it special.

Your day-to-day will include:

  • Supporting children with complex learning, physical and medical needs

  • Assisting with mobility, personal care, and feeding routines

  • Using specialist equipment and communication tools (training provided)

  • Creating a safe, nurturing, and sensory-rich environment

You’ll need to bring:

  • Resilience, adaptability, and a calm, caring approach

  • A willingness to get involved and learn new skills

  • Some experience supporting SEND, care work, or relevant personal experience

  • An open mind and a big heart — this is a team that values kindness and connection
